A Roman – Medieval flint point (AD43-1500). The flint has been roughly knapped to form a crude point shape with no further refinement. Dimensions: length: 80.88mm; width: 70.03mm; thickness: 43.12mm; weight: 175.27g. Identified by Jon Cotton, Prehistoric Curator, Museum of London.

Worked flint, lithic implement; hammer stone. There is evidence of blows on both faces and sides, there are bulbous precusions on both faces. This items looks to crude to be prehistoric but could be Roman or Medieval.
